AI Agents Revolutionize Claims Automation for German Insurance

Use case typeFraud detectionUpdated Jun 13, 2026

A German insurance company achieved major process transformation for claims automation using AI Agents built and deployed on Microsoft Azure. The AI solution uses Azure Cognitive Services for NLP, memory management, machine learning adjudication, and advanced integration with internal/external systems. The AI Agent accepts claims from multiple channels, autonomously verifies data, applies ML models for adjudication, detects fraud, and escalates exceptional cases to staff. The result: claims processing time was cut by 70%, error rates fell, customer satisfaction rose, and human resource requirements halved. This real-world insurance implementation demonstrates a true agentic system scaling complex, multi-step automation in a regulated environment.

Architecture

System built on Microsoft Azure uses Cognitive Services for NLP, integrates with internal/external data for memory and reasoning, leverages ML models for adjudication, automates fraud detection, and uses Azure Logic Apps/Functions for workflow automation. Scalable via Azure Kubernetes Service and monitored with Azure Monitor.
